Adolphus Wentz 1890 - 1981

Adolphus Wentz of Salt Lake City, Salt Lake County, Utah was born on March 5, 1890, and died at age 91 years old in September 1981.

In 1890, in the year that Adolphus Wentz was born, on July 3rd, Idaho became the 43rd state in the United States. On July 10th, Wyoming became the 44th state.

In 1907, by the time he was 17 years old, the state of Oklahoma was admitted to the United States on November 16. Previously called "Oklahoma Territory" and "Indian Territory", the two areas were merged and Oklahoma became the 46th state. It is the 28th most populous state.
